Output 2024820af90a2cd7f57e90815e3a457fefd80cd70888c43d6269189ed57aa398:27

value
1031019
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4eba39ea1c8c127003c63d68508165f3bac6b41c OP_EQUAL
address
38sHijPmd8upH97FDYTxvzn4XaybQHX5bf
transaction
2024820af90a2cd7f57e90815e3a457fefd80cd70888c43d6269189ed57aa398
spent
true